Grizzlies down Pacers 116-103 behind Ja Morant's home debut, Bane's stellar scoring

Ja Morant had 20 points in his home debut while Desmond Bane led all scorers with 31, including five three-pointers.

MEMPHIS, Tenn — Ja Morant scored 20 points in his much-anticipated home debut Thursday, and Desmond Bane dazzled from the three-point line as the Grizzlies beat the Indiana Pacers 116-103 for just their second back-to-back win this season. 

Ja added eight assists and five rebounds to his final stat line, and was 7 of 15 from the field to end the game. He provided plenty of highlight-worthy moments for the FedExForum crowd, many of which came out to see the Grizzlies' superstar in his first game back since his 25-game suspension.

One such highlight included a second-half alley-oop to Santi Aldama that put the Grizzlies up while Indiana was threatening to take the lead. 

Desmond Bane led all scorers with 31 points, including five three-pointers, and Jaren Jackson Jr. added 21 points with seven rebounds.

Santi Aldama and Ziaire Williams were key bench contributors, scoring 13 and 16 points, respectively. 

It was just the second win at home for the Grizzlies, who could be turning a corner after a dismal start to the season. They travel to Atlanta to play the Hawks on Saturday.
